Family Survives Crash That Kills 5-Year-Old Daughter

DENTON (CBSDFW.COM) - A 5-year-old girl was killed when a man rear-ended her family's car on I-35 in Denton on Christmas Eve.

Moriah Modisette was pronounced dead after she was airlifted to Cook Children's Hospital in Fort Worth, but all of the other crash victims were taken to Denton Regional Medical Center.

The little girl was sitting in the seat behind her father, James Modisette, who was driving the family's Toyota Camry. Next to him was the girl's mother, Bethany Modisette. Moriah's 8-year-old sister was sitting next to her in the backseat when the fatal crash happened.

An ambulance brought all three family members to Denton Regional Medical Center where the driver of the Toyota 4-Runner that hit them was also taken. Police say that driver, Garrett Wilhelem from Gainesville was on his way to Keller to visit his parents. He may have been on his cell phone at the time of the crash.

Denton police said the crash is still under investigation, so until it's complete, they won't know whether criminal charges will be filed.
